Dr. Panagiotis (Panos) Sideras is a fellowship-trained neuroradiologist with a certificate of added qualification in neuroradiology. He is an assistant professor of radiology at Columbia University Irving Medical Center and an attending radiologist at NewYork-Presbyterian Hospital. He serves as program director for Columbia's Neuroradiology Fellowship.

Dr. Sideras has a specialized clinical and academic focus on spinal c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) leak disorders and spontaneous intracranial hypotension (SIH). At Columbia, he spearheads a multidisciplinary CSF leak program dedicated to the diagnosis and treatment of patients with SIH, CSF-venous fistulas, meningeal diverticula, and other spinal CSF leak disorders. His practice emphasizes comprehensive patient evaluation, advanced imaging localization techniques, diagnostic stewardship, and minimally invasive image-guided therapies. He has particular expertise in CT myelography, dynamic and decubitus myelographic techniques, targeted epidural blood patching, fibrin sealant procedures, and the multidisciplinary management of complex CSF leak patients. He is actively involved in advancing contemporary imaging approaches and evidence-based care pathways for patients with suspected CSF leaks.

Dr. Sideras also specializes in advanced diagnostic and spinal non-vascular neuroradiology. His interests include CT-guided spine and sacral biopsies, kyphoplasty, head and neck biopsies, advanced neuro-oncologic imaging utilizing perfusion MRI and MR spectroscopy, and noninvasive cerebrovascular imaging.

A dedicated educator and mentor, Dr. Sideras is passionate about resident, fellow, and medical student education. As program director of the Neuroradiology Fellowship, he is actively involved in curriculum development, mentorship, and academic leadership. His research interests include spinal CSF leak imaging, spontaneous intracranial hypotension, advanced neuroimaging techniques, neuro-oncology, cerebrovascular imaging, quality improvement, and the integration of artificial intelligence into radiology practice.

After earning his medical degree from Semmelweis University in Budapest, Hungary, Dr. Sideras completed a PhD at National and Kapodistrian University of Athens. He subsequently completed an internship in internal medicine at Mount Sinai Medical Center, followed by residency training in diagnostic radiology through Rutgers New Jersey Medical School at Newark Beth Israel Medical Center. He completed fellowship training in neuroradiology at Mount Sinai Medical Center before joining the faculty in the Department of Radiology at Columbia University.

Dr. Sideras has authored numerous peer-reviewed publications, book chapters, and scientific abstracts and is an invited speaker at national and international meetings on neuroradiology and spinal CSF leak disorders. He serves as a peer reviewer for the American Journal of Neuroradiology (AJNR) and is a member of the Education and Standards Committee of the American Society of Spine Radiology (ASSR).

Dr. Sideras is a senior member of the American Society of Neuroradiology (ASNR) and holds memberships in the American College of Radiology, American Society of Spine Radiology, North American Spine Society, Radiological Society of North America, Eastern Neuroradiological Society, New York Roentgen Society, and American Roentgen Ray Society.
